The decomposed photon anomalous dimension in QCD and the $\{\beta\}$-expanded representations for the Adler function
Abstract
This work is devoted to the study of the -expansion of the perturbative expressions for the annihilation Adler function and for the related renormalization group functions, namely for the photon vacuum polarization function and its anomalous dimension in QCD at the order. We emphasize that is not a conformal-invariant contribution to and, therefore, for a consistent analysis it is necessary to decompose its higher-order PT coefficients in powers of the -function coefficients in the same way as for the Adler function. The arguments in favor of this statement are given. The comparison of the and PMC/BLM approximants are demonstrated.Theoretical and phenomenologically related consequences of this comparison are briefly commented.
